Notice of Lodging of Settlement Pursuant to Clean Air Act

Notice is hereby given that on September 17, 2008, a proposed

Consent Decree in United States v. City of Winslow, Civil Action No.

CV-07-8024-PCT-SMM, was lodged with the United States District Court for the District of Arizona.

In this action, the United States, on behalf of the United States

Environmental Protection Agency (``EPA''), sued the City of Winslow,

Arizona, City Administrator, John Roche, and former Facility owner

William Christie (collectively, ``Defendants'') for violations of the

Clean Air Act, 42 U.S.C. 7401 et seq., and the National Emission

Standard for Hazardous Air Pollutants for Asbestos, 40 CFR Part 61,

Subpart M. The proposed Consent Decree resolves claims against the

Defendants for their failure to provide advanced notice to the EPA of the demolition of a nine-building apartment complex in Winslow (``the

Facility''), and their failure to comply with applicable regulations during the demolition and subsequent removal of regulated asbestos- containing materials from the Facility.

The proposed Consent Decree requires payment of a $240,400 civil penalty, due jointly and severally from the three Defendants. No injunctive relief is required, as the Facility has been completely demolished and none of the Defendants are in the on-going business of demolition.

The Department of Justice will receive for a period of thirty (30) days from the date of this publication comments relating to the Consent

Decree. Comments should be addressed to the Assistant Attorney General,

Environment and Natural Resources Division, and either e-mailed to pubcomment-ees.enrd@usdoj.gov or mailed to P.O. Box 7611, U.S.

Department of Justice, Washington, DC 20044-7611, and should refer to

United States v. City of Winslow, D.J. Ref. 90-5-2-1-09144.

The Consent Decree may be examined at U.S. EPA Region IX at 75

Hawthorne Street, San Francisco, CA 94105. During the public comment period, the Consent Decree may also be examined on the following

Department of Justice Web site, to http://www.usdoj.gov/enrd/Consent_

Decrees.html . A copy of the Consent Decree may also be obtained by mail from the Consent Decree Library, P.O. Box 7611, U.S. Department of

Justice, Washington, DC 20044-7611 or by faxing or e-mailing a request to Tonia Fleetwood (tonia.fleetwood@usdoj.gov), fax no. (202) 514-0097, phone confirmation number (202) 514-1547. In requesting a copy from the

Consent Decree Library, please enclose a check in the amount of $4.25

(25 cents per page reproduction cost) payable to the U.S. Treasury or, if by e-mail or fax, forward a check in that amount to the Consent

Decree Library at the stated address.
